다음을 통해 공유


추적 재생

적용 대상: SQL Server Azure SQL Managed Instance

재생은 추적에서 캡처된 활동을 재현하는 기능입니다. 추적을 만들거나 편집할 때 추적을 파일에 저장하고 나중에 재생할 수 있습니다. SQL Server Profiler를 사용하여 단일 컴퓨터에서 추적 활성화를 재생할 수 있습니다. 대규모 워크로드의 경우 Distributed Replay 유틸리티를 사용하여 여러 컴퓨터에서 추적 데이터를 재생합니다.

이 섹션에서는 SQL Server Profiler의 재생 기능을 사용하는 방법을 설명합니다. 더 자세한 정보는 Distributed Replay 유틸리티의 SQL Server Distributed Replay을 참조하십시오.

SQL Server Profiler는 사용자 연결 및 SQL Server 인증을 시뮬레이션할 수 있는 다중 스레딩 재생 엔진 기능을 갖추고 있습니다. 재생은 응용 프로그램 또는 프로세스 문제의 문제 해결에 유용합니다. 문제를 파악하여 수정할 때 수정된 응용 프로그램이나 프로세스에 대해 잠재적인 문제를 발견한 경우 추적을 실행합니다. 원래 추적을 재생한 다음 결과를 비교합니다.

추적 재생은 SQL Server Profiler 재생 메뉴에서 토글 중단점커서 실행 옵션을 사용하여 디버깅을 지원합니다. 이러한 옵션은 추적 재생을 짧은 세그먼트로 분리하여 증분 분석할 수 있으므로 긴 스크립트의 분석을 특히 향상시킵니다.

추적 재생에 필요한 권한에 대한 자세한 정보는 SQL Server Profiler 실행에 필요한 권한을 참조하세요.

섹션 내용

항목 설명
재생 요구 사항 SQL Server Profiler를 사용하여 재생할 수 있도록 추적 정의에 포함되어야 하는 이벤트를 설명합니다.
재생 옵션 (SQL Server Profiler) SQL Server Profiler의 재생 구성 대화 상자에서 설정할 수 있는 옵션에 대해 설명합니다.
추적 재생에 대한 고려 사항 (SQL Server Profiler) SQL Server Profiler를 사용하여 재생할 수 없는 추적 이벤트 및 추적 재생이 서버 성능에 미치는 영향에 대해 설명합니다.

추가 참고

SQL Server Distributed Replay